Place of supply of intermediary services is the supplier location, making such services non-export under IGST.
Services providing flight supervision, airline representation and related travel/ground-handling assistance are treated as intermediary services under Section 2(13) of the IGST Act; the place of supply rule for intermediaries (Section 8(b) as cited) fixes the place of supply at the supplier's location. Since the supplier is in India, the place of supply is India and the transactions do not qualify as export of services despite receipt in convertible foreign exchange. (AI Summary)

One of our clients handles cargo and tourist chartered flights of our foreign clients coming from outside India and landing in India (anywhere in India) and specifically provides the following services:
•Flight Supervision and Airline Representation
• Ground Operation Supervision
• Ground Handling Arrangements.
• Air Traffic Rights Over-flight / Landing Clearances
• Obtaining Slots (Arrival/Departure)
• In-flight catering arrangements
• Hotel Accommodation and tourism arrangements
• Assistance in Immigration and Customs Clearances.
• Meet and Greet Assistance for Commercial Passengers.
• Aircraft Security Services.
The company gets payment in convertible foreign exchange. All conditions regarding export are satisfied except the doubt where is the place of supply of services ( in India or outside India)
